Report Title:

Molokai Irrigation System

Description:

Increases the appropriation ceiling of the Molokai Irrigation System revolving fund by $1. Issues revenue bonds in the sum of $1 to implement the recommendations of the Hawaii Agriculture Research Center to the Molokai Irrigation System to develop new water sources, improve the current system, and conduct management actions.

TWENTY-FIRST LEGISLATURE, 2002

 

STATE OF HAWAII

 


 

A BILL FOR AN ACT

 

relating to the molokai irrigation system.

 

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F HAWAII:

SECTION 1. The legislature, by Senate Resolution 34, S.D. 1, requested an assessment and recommendations for the Molokai Irrigation System. As a result, the Hawaii Agriculture Research Center for the Agribusiness Development Corporation conducted a study entitled "Assessment and Improvement Recommendations for the Molokai Irrigation System."

The recommendations contained in the study require the Molokai Irrigation System to develop new water sources, improve the current system, and conduct management actions.

The purposes of this Act are to authorize the Molokai Irrigation System to implement these recommendations by increasing the appropriation ceiling of the irrigation system revolving fund for fiscal year 2002-2003 and by issuing revenue bonds.

SECTION 2. There is appropriated out of the Molokai irrigation system revolving fund of the State of Hawaii the sum of $1, or so much thereof as may be necessary for fiscal year 2002-2003, to enable the Molokai Irrigation System to develop new water sources, improve the current system, and conduct management actions.

SECTION 3. The board of agriculture is authorized to issue revenue bonds in the sum of $1, or so much thereof as may be necessary, and the same sum, or so much thereof as may be necessary, is appropriated for fiscal year 2002-2003 for the purpose of implementing the recommendations by the Hawaii Agriculture Research Center to the Molokai Irrigation System to develop new water sources, improve the current system, and conduct management actions. The board of agriculture shall issue the revenue bonds under section 167-7, Hawaii Revised Statutes. The proceeds of the bonds may be used to cover the cost of issuance of the bonds.

SECTION 4. The sum appropriated by the revenue bonds shall be expended by the department of agriculture for the purposes of this Act.

SECTION 5. The sum appropriated shall be expended by the department of agriculture for the purposes of this Act.

SECTION 6. This Act shall take effect on July 1, 2002.
